1. Cyberimpact

Canada’s top email marketing platform, Cyberimpact is designed to keep Canadian marketers’ email campaigns compliant and effective, no matter the provinces or territories your targeting. . Known for its compliance with Canada’s Anti-Spam Legislation (CASL) , the platform helps organizations create, automate, and analyze email campaigns effortlessly. Housed in Quebec, their bilingual support and  user-friendly interface, make it a trusted choice for small businesses and major national players across the country. 

2 Things Marketers Love:

  1. Made in Canada CASL peace of mind – Every signup form, double opt in flow, and campaign template is engineered to stay 100 % compliant with Canada’s Anti Spam Legislation, so marketers sleep easy.

  2. Effortless bilingual automation – Drag and drop email journeys, French/English content toggles, and clear as day reporting let small teams launch sophisticated, multilingual drip sequences in minutes.

2. HeyOrca

From Canada’s most Northeastern corner in St. John’s Newfoundland, HeyOrca is a social media planning tool tailored for marketing agencies, that has also mastered the art of community. Whilehe platform streamlines collaboration between teams and clients, with a visual calendar, easy approval workflows, and multi-platform scheduling, the team behind the tech has built an online space where social media managers can not only feel seen, but find resources to help them level up in their careers. With a focus on agency-specific needs, HeyOrca has become a reliable solution for managing social content at scale and a safe space for any marketing pro in the SMM space.

2 Things Marketers Love:

  1. Client approvals in one click – Side by side mock ups and comment threads slash endless email chains, so agencies get content signed off up to 80 % faster.

  2. Visual “everything” calendar – Posts, stories, Reels, ads, even TikToks live on a single shareable board, giving teams and clients a crystal clear snapshot of every channel at a glance.

3. System1

System1 is doing big things in the world of performance marketing, all from their home base in Guelph, Ontario. Their AI-powered platform is built to help brands find high-intent customers at scale. By using machine learning, they fine-tune campaigns across multiple channels to boost customer acquisition where it counts most. If you're looking for smart, data-driven growth, System1 is a name to know.

2 Things Marketers Love:

1. Smarter campaigns, faster: System1’s AI handles the heavy lifting, running and tweaking thousands of campaigns so marketers can focus on big-picture strategy.

2. Omnichannel + privacy-first: Connect with people across search, social and native channels—all while keeping user privacy front and center.

4. Hypelocal

Tech startup,  Hypelocal, is making waves from the heart of the Prairies. Specializing in demand generation marketing for SaaS, eCommerce, and hyperlocal businesses, this Calgary-based firm brings a data-first mindset to performance marketing. By turning local signals into a scalable strategy, Hypelocal helps marketers target, engage, and convert audiences with precision. Whether you’re driving foot traffic or building a digital funnel, Hypelocal’s solutions make sure no dollar (or data-point) is wasted.

2 Things Marketers Love:

1. Hyper-targeted revenue engines – Data-fed lead gen funnels zero in on neighbourhood-level audiences, turning local clicks into trackable sales.

2. Dashboard-driven clarity – Real-time ROI panels surface cost per lead, CAC, and LTV across campaign types—no spreadsheets required.
